HC Deb 07 August 1975 vol 897 cc377-8W
Mr. Cryer

asked the Secretary of State for the Environment if he will send out a circular recommending local authorities to give priority to the purchase of goods, machinery and services from British sources.

Mr. John Silkin

Local authorities will, I am sure, be aware of the problems faced by British industry in competing with foreign firms in certain areas, and, as independent authorities, will be able to take such action as they think fit within present constraints on them.
